Introduction

Sam Role is best known for her appearance on the A&E reality series Married at First Sight, where she was paired with Neil Bowlus. Despite their divorce, Sam has continued to build a successful career in the public eye.

Early Life

Sam Role was born on July 18, 1985, in the United States. Growing up in a military family, she experienced frequent moves and changes. Her parents divorced when she was a teenager, which had a significant impact on her upbringing.

Career Beginnings

Before her time on Married at First Sight, Sam worked as a bank manager in Atlanta, Georgia. Her experience in finance provided her with a strong foundation for her future endeavors in the public eye.

Reality TV Star

Sam gained widespread recognition when she appeared on Married at First Sight alongside Neil Bowlus. Their relationship played out in front of cameras, capturing the highs and lows of their marriage. Despite their eventual divorce, Sam's time on the show propelled her into the spotlight.

Personal Life

Sam's personal life has also been a topic of interest for fans. In January 2018, she announced her engagement to Chris Wise. The couple later revealed that they were expecting their first child together, marking a new chapter in Sam's journey.
